Instructions for Baking Easy Jello Meringue Cookies

Step 1: Warm Up the Oven

Crank your oven to 225F (110C). Cover two baking sheets with parchment paper or silicone mats, ensuring a smooth surface for your sweet treats.

Step 2: Create Fluffy Meringue Base

Grab a squeaky-clean bowl and start whipping egg whites with cream of tartar using a mixer. Beat on medium speed until soft, cloud-like peaks emerge.

  • Slowly sprinkle in granulated sugar
  • One tablespoon at a time
  • Switch to high speed
  • Keep beating until peaks stand tall and shine like silk

Step 3: Add Jello Magic

Dust your favorite Jello powder over the meringue. Gently fold with a spatula until color and flavor blend completely. Watch your mixture transform into a vibrant, fun creation.

Step 4: Shape Delightful Cookies

Transfer meringue to a piping bag with a star or round tip. Options for creating your treats:
  • Pipe swirly designs
  • Drop small mounds with a spoon
  • Create consistent shapes on baking sheets

Step 5: Bake and Dry

Slide sheets into the oven. Bake for 1.5-2 hours until:
  • Cookies feel dry
  • Easily lift from parchment
  • Look crisp and light

Step 6: Cool and Enjoy

Turn off oven, leaving cookies inside to cool completely. This helps maintain their perfect crunch. Once cooled, serve immediately or store in an airtight container for up to 2 weeks.

Simple Tips to Improve Easy Jello Meringue Cookies

  • Stabilize Peaks Perfectly: Ensure your bowl and beaters are completely grease-free to help egg whites whip up to maximum volume and maintain stiff, glossy peaks.
  • Control Sugar Absorption: Add sugar gradually and slowly while beating to prevent grainy texture and guarantee smooth, silky meringue consistency.
  • Match Jello Flavor Creatively: Choose complementary Jello powder colors and flavors that will make your cookies visually appealing and taste exciting.
  • Manage Moisture Carefully: Keep meringue cookies in a dry environment to prevent them from becoming sticky or losing their crisp texture during storage.
  • Adjust Baking Time Wisely: Check cookies periodically during low-temperature baking to prevent over-drying or burning, ensuring perfect delicate texture.

How to Keep Easy Jello Meringue Cookies Fresh

  • Seal cooled Jello meringue cookies in an airtight container, separating layers with parchment paper to prevent sticking. Store at room temperature for maximum 2 weeks.
  • Layer cookies between wax paper inside a freezer-safe container. Freeze for up to 1 month. Thaw at room temperature for 15-20 minutes before serving.
  • Keep container in a cool, dry place away from humidity. Avoid storing near stove, dishwasher, or other heat sources that might create condensation.
  • If cookies become slightly soft, crisp them up by placing in a 200F oven for 10-15 minutes, then let cool completely before re-storing.

Ingredients

Scale

Meringue Base:

  • 3 large egg whites, at room temperature
  • ¼ teaspoon cream of tartar
  • ¾ cup (150 g) granulated sugar

Flavoring:

  • 1 small box (3 ounces / 85 g) flavored gelatin (Jello, any flavor of your choice)

Instructions

  1. Sanitize and prepare your workspace by lining two baking sheets with parchment paper, creating a clean foundation for delicate meringue cookies. Calibrate the oven to 225F (110C), ensuring a precise low-temperature environment for gentle baking.
  2. Select a pristine, moisture-free mixing bowl and initiate the meringue process by whipping egg whites and cream of tartar using an electric mixer. Progress from medium to high speed, transforming the liquid into soft, billowy peaks.
  3. Introduce granulated sugar incrementally while continuously beating, allowing each tablespoon to dissolve completely. Elevate the mixture until stiff, glossy peaks emerge, creating a luxurious, stable meringue base.
  4. Gently fold the gelatin powder into the meringue, using delicate circular motions to preserve the airy texture. Observe as the mixture absorbs the vibrant color and distinctive flavor of the chosen gelatin.
  5. Select a piping bag fitted with a decorative tip or utilize a spoon to craft uniform meringue swirls and dollops onto the prepared baking sheets. Maintain consistent sizing to ensure even baking.
  6. Position the trays in the preheated oven, allowing the meringues to transform slowly. After 1.5-2 hours, verify doneness by checking that cookies lift effortlessly from the parchment and feel completely dry to the touch.
  7. Switch off the oven, leaving the meringues inside to cool gradually. This technique promotes optimal crispness and prevents sudden temperature fluctuations that could compromise texture.
  8. Once thoroughly cooled, transfer the delicate cookies to an airtight container. These vibrant, melt-in-your-mouth treats will maintain their quality for up to two weeks when stored at room temperature.

Notes

  • Ensure egg whites are at room temperature for maximum volume and easier beating.
  • Use a metal or glass bowl for whipping egg whites, avoiding plastic which can retain grease.
  • Clean all utensils with vinegar or lemon juice to remove any residual fat that might prevent meringue from forming properly.
  • Experiment with different Jello flavors to create unique color and taste combinations for these lightweight, crispy treats.
  • For a gluten-free option, double-check that the Jello powder is certified gluten-free.
  • Control moisture by baking in a low humidity environment for perfectly crisp meringues.
  • Prevent cracking by folding Jello powder gently and avoiding overmixing the meringue.
